在信息技术飞速发展的今天,实时地理信息系统(GIS)已成为城市规划、环境监测、灾害管理等领域不可或缺的工具。GIS以其强大的空间数据处理能力和实时更新的特性,极大地提高了决策的效率和准确性。本文将探讨实时GIS的开发过程、技术挑战以及未来的发展趋势。
实时GIS的开发是一个系统而复杂的工程,它要求开发者具备跨学科的知识体系和技能。开发之初,需明确系统的目标用户和服务范围,这将决定数据采集、处理和展示的方式。例如,为城市交通管理开发的实时GIS将重点关注道路网络、交通流量等数据,而面向环境保护的系统则需关注污染源、生态系统变化等信息。
在数据采集阶段,开发者需要通过卫星遥感、地面测量、无人机航拍等多种手段获取空间数据。这些数据经过清洗、校正后,被输入到GIS数据库中。数据库的设计要能够支持大数据的存储和快速查询,同时保证数据的一致性和完整性。
数据处理是实时GIS开发中的关键环节。它包括数据的整合、分析和可视化。在这个过程中,开发者会运用地理空间算法来识别模式、预测趋势,并将结果转化为直观的地图和图表。例如,通过对交通数据的分析,可以预测拥堵情况并优化路线推荐。
实时GIS的开发还面临着众多技术挑战。首当其冲的是数据的实时性和准确性问题。为了确保用户能够获取最新的信息,系统必须能够快速响应数据变化,这要求后端处理能力强大,前端展示流畅。此外,随着数据量的激增,如何有效管理和分析大数据成为开发者必须解决的问题。
安全性也是实时GIS开发中不可忽视的一环。由于GIS系统通常涉及敏感的地理位置信息,因此必须采取加密、访问控制等措施保护数据不被未授权使用或泄露。同时,系统的可用性和稳定性也至关重要,这要求开发者进行持续的测试和优化。
展望未来,实时GIS的开发将更加侧重于用户体验和服务的个性化。随着人工智能和机器学习技术的融入,GIS能够提供更加智能的数据分析和决策支持。例如,通过学习用户的行为模式,系统可以自动推荐最优路径或预警潜在的环境风险。
同时,随着物联网技术的发展,越来越多的设备将被连接到互联网,为实时GIS提供更加丰富和细致的数据源。这将极大地扩展GIS的应用范围,使其能够更好地服务于智慧城市建设、自然灾害应对等关键领域。
总之,实时地理信息系统的开发是一场融合技术创新与应用实践的旅程。它要求开发者不断探索,解决技术难题,同时也为用户提供了前所未有的空间信息服务。随着技术的不断进步,实时GIS将在未来社会中扮演更加重要的角色,为人类的可持续发展贡献力量。